Delete an archival description

  1. Navigate to the description you want to delete.For more information on navigation in ICA-AtoM, see access content
  2. Click the delete button in the button block
  3. ICA-AtoM prompts you to confirm the delete request; click "OK"
  4. ICA-AtoM deletes the record and returns you to the parent record of the deleted description or to the browse page if the deleted record was a top-level description.

Consequences of deleting an archival description:

  • If the record has lower-level descriptions registered to it, all the lower-level records are also deleted - i.e. if you delete a series, any sub-series, files, or items that belong to the series will also be deleted
  • Any date events associated with the description are deleted
  • The authority record of the associated creator is not deleted
  • The archival institution record of the associated repository is not deleted
